Signs Your Idler Pulley Is Failing: Symptoms to Watch
The idler pulley is a small but essential component that keeps your serpentine belt tight and properly tensioned as it wraps around your engine's accessories. When this pulley begins to fail, the belt loses tension and starts to slip, which means your alternator, power steering pump, water pump, and air conditioning compressor stop receiving consistent power. Recognizing the early warning signs of idler pulley failure gives you the chance to replace it before the belt slips completely, which could leave you stranded or cause serious engine damage from overheating.
What Does an Idler Pulley Do?
Think of the idler pulley as a guide and tension keeper for your serpentine belt. Your vehicle's serpentine belt is a long rubber loop that drives multiple engine accessories all at once—your alternator charges the battery, the power steering pump creates steering assist, the water pump circulates coolant, and the air conditioning compressor cools the cabin. The serpentine belt wraps around all these pulleys, but it would sag without something holding it tight. That's where the idler pulley comes in. It's mounted on an arm and presses against the belt with spring-loaded tension, keeping the belt snug and ensuring it grips each pulley firmly. Without proper tension from the idler pulley, the belt begins to slip on the pulleys, and those engine accessories lose their mechanical connection. Once slippage begins, your alternator can't charge, your power steering loses assist, your engine can overheat, and your air conditioner stops cooling.
Common Signs of a Failing Idler Pulley
- Serpentine Belt Squealing or Chirping: A high-pitched noise coming from the front of the engine, especially when you first start the vehicle or accelerate, usually means the belt is slipping because the idler pulley has lost tension or the pulley bearing is worn. The belt rubs against the pulley without gripping properly, creating friction noise.
- Visible Belt Misalignment or Fraying: During a visual inspection under the hood, you may notice the serpentine belt riding off-center on the pulleys or showing frayed edges. A worn or seized idler pulley cannot guide the belt correctly, causing it to wear unevenly or track to one side.
- Pulsating or Rhythmic Noise at Idle: A thumping, clicking, or knocking sound that occurs at idle and changes with engine speed suggests the idler pulley bearing is failing. As the pulley spins, internal damage creates periodic noise that speeds up as the engine revs.
- Loss of Power Steering or Difficulty Steering: If the belt slips enough to lose grip on the power steering pump pulley, you'll notice the steering wheel becomes much heavier and harder to turn, especially at low speeds or while parking. This happens because the power steering pump is no longer being driven properly.
- Dimming Headlights or Electrical Issues: Belt slippage means the alternator isn't spinning fast enough to charge the battery, so your headlights dim, interior lights flicker, or warning lights appear on the dashboard. This is often one of the first signs a driver notices.
- Engine Overheating: A slipping belt means the water pump isn't circulating coolant efficiently, so engine temperature climbs. You may see the temperature gauge moving into the hot zone or steam rising from under the hood.
What Causes Idler Pulley Failure?
- Normal Wear Over Time: Idler pulleys use ball bearings that eventually wear out from constant spinning—often after 100,000 miles or more of service. As the bearing wears, it develops play, noise, and loss of tension.
- Contamination and Debris: Oil leaks from the engine, coolant spray, or road salt and grime can contaminate the bearing and cause corrosion or accelerated wear. A contaminated bearing seizes or wears much faster than a clean one.
- Misalignment or Belt Tracking Issues: If the serpentine belt is installed misaligned, or if other pulleys have shifted out of alignment, the idler pulley must work harder to guide the belt. This extra stress speeds up failure and causes premature wear.
- Excessive Belt Tension or Incorrect Tension: A belt tensioned too tightly puts extra load on the idler pulley bearing, causing it to fail sooner. Conversely, a belt tensioned too loosely forces the idler pulley to work harder to maintain grip, also accelerating wear.
Can You Drive With a Bad Idler Pulley?
Driving with a failing idler pulley is risky and not recommended. As the pulley deteriorates, belt tension drops, and slippage increases. Once the belt begins slipping, your alternator cannot charge the battery, so your electrical system will gradually lose power and you may become stranded. Slippage also means the water pump loses drive, causing engine temperature to climb and potentially leading to overheating and engine damage. Power steering assist will also fail, making the vehicle much harder to steer, especially at low speeds. If you notice any of the warning signs above—squealing, dimming lights, loss of power steering, or engine overheating—have the vehicle inspected by a qualified mechanic right away before driving it further. Do not ignore these symptoms, as they indicate the belt is already under stress and could break or slip completely without warning.
How to Diagnose a Faulty Idler Pulley
- Visually Inspect the Pulley: Open the hood and look at the idler pulley while the engine is off. Check for visible cracks in the pulley wheel, oil or coolant residue on the bearing, rust, or obvious damage. A pulley with visible cracks or severe corrosion has failed.
- Check Belt Tension by Hand: With the engine off, press firmly on the serpentine belt at the midpoint between two pulleys (usually the longest span). The belt should move only about half an inch under firm thumb pressure. If it moves more than that, tension is too loose and the idler pulley may be failing to maintain it properly.
- Spin the Pulley by Hand: Grasp the idler pulley wheel firmly and try to spin it. A healthy pulley should spin freely with minimal resistance, making a smooth, quiet rotation. If it spins with grinding resistance, makes noise, locks up, or feels gritty, the bearing is worn and the pulley has failed.
- Look for Belt Misalignment: With the engine off, trace the serpentine belt path around all pulleys. The belt should ride centered on each pulley groove. If the belt appears to track off to one side on the idler pulley, or if it's chewed up unevenly, the pulley is not guiding the belt correctly.
- Note the Timing and Source of Any Noise: If you hear squealing or knocking, note whether it happens at startup, at idle, under acceleration, or all the time. Engine bay noise can come from several sources, so listen carefully to pinpoint whether the sound is coming from the belt or pulley area and whether it changes with engine speed or load.
These diagnostic steps are general guidance based on common idler pulley behavior. Specific inspection procedures, special tools required, torque specifications, and safety precautions vary significantly depending on your vehicle's make, model, and engine type. Always consult your vehicle's service manual or factory repair documentation before attempting any inspection or repair work.
Idler Pulley Replacement Cost
The idler pulley assembly itself typically costs between $25 and $75, depending on the pulley design and material quality. However, labor costs for replacement vary widely based on engine bay layout and accessibility. On most sedans and compact vehicles from common domestic and import manufacturers, a qualified mechanic can replace an idler pulley in 0.5 to 1.5 hours, translating to labor costs of roughly $100 to $250. Total out-of-pocket cost for parts and labor usually falls between $150 and $325 for most four-cylinder sedans and crossovers. Larger vehicles such as pickup trucks or full-size SUVs may run $200 to $400 total, while diesel trucks with tight engine bays or turbocharged engines can exceed $400. If the serpentine belt is also worn or damaged, replacing it at the same time (which is often recommended during pulley replacement) adds $50 to $150 to your bill. Regional labor rates and your vehicle's specific configuration will influence the final cost, so obtain quotes from local repair shops for the most accurate estimate.
